Los Angeles Angels third baseman Anthony Rendon reportedly will not face any charges for an altercation with an Oakland A’s fan following their season opening game.
That report comes via the Los Angeles Times on Friday.
According to the Times, police investigated a misdemeanor assault and misdemeanor battery charge following the incident. Rendon was reportedly not named in the investigation, with the report only sighting the location, date, time and a player wearing an Angels uniform.
Police said no victim ever came forward.
Multiple videos went viral on social media following the Angels’ season-opening loss in Oakland showing Rendon confronting a fan who had been heckling players as they walked to the locker room. Rendon was seen grabbing the fan’s shirt and swearing at him.
